Output ae9343f21bbefbe8e0a5b47670d161cc27e405d0ed8abd144cc63de75e2a7af6:1

value
80392399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40696fe1b3013e4197de4c144eedac8c18d66c78 OP_EQUAL
address
MDmjnbpVhdujA2QRYcG6vgVNQXdQo97R7b
transaction
ae9343f21bbefbe8e0a5b47670d161cc27e405d0ed8abd144cc63de75e2a7af6
spent
true